What Do We Do?

Triple Whale is the complete intelligence platform that helps ecommerce brands confidently understand what's working in their business, what's not, and what they should do next.
We pull all your data into one place, give you the measurement tools to actually trust it, then use the smartest AI in the industry to translate it into insights and recommendations. From there, you get tools to put those insights to work — from AI agents that generate creative and take action on your behalf, to automations that make the rest of your tech stack smarter and more effective.
More than 50,000 brands like Pressed Juicery, Ouai and True Classic trust Triple Whale to grow faster with fewer resources — uncovering opportunities and acting on them at a scale that would be impossible manually.

What You're Applying for 

We are seeking a Senior Product Designer to own the end-to-end experience for one of our core product streams. In this role, you’ll lead discovery, experience definition, and hands-on design execution- from problem framing and user research to UX/UI design, prototyping, and usability validation.

You’ll work closely with Product Management, Engineering, Data, and Customer Experience partners to deeply understand user needs, shape product strategy, and translate insights into elegant, high-impact product experiences. This role is ideal for someone who thrives in fast-paced environments, thinks systematically, and can balance strategic clarity with thoughtful craft.

What You’ll Do End-to-End Experience Design
  • Lead the full UX design process for your product area—from research and concepts to high-fidelity UI and delivery.
  • Create user flows, wireframes, interactive prototypes, and polished interfaces using Figma.
  • Partner with Product and Engineering to define requirements, scope solutions, and ensure smooth implementation.
User Research Expertise
  • Plan and conduct research to uncover user needs, motivations, and pain points (e.g., interviews, surveys, diary studies).
  • Run usability testing and concept validation to inform iteration and improve product quality.
  • Synthesize findings into insights that shape product strategy and prioritization.
Product & Strategy Influence
  • Collaborate tightly with PMs to define problem spaces, frame opportunities, and evaluate trade-offs.
  • Contribute to product direction by grounding roadmap decisions in user outcomes, experience quality, and data.
  • Analyze product metrics and user feedback to identify experience gaps and guide continuous improvement.
Systems & Consistency
  • Contribute to and expand our design system to ensure scalable and consistent UI patterns across the platform.
  • Advocate for accessibility, usability, clarity, and simplicity in every interaction throughout the user journey.
Championship of Human-Centered Design
  • Promote user-centered thinking across teams and stakeholders.
  • Facilitate workshops and share insights to align teams around user needs.
What You’ll Bring
  • 6+ years of experience in product/UX design, interaction design, or UX research—preferably in SaaS, analytics, AI, or e-commerce.
  • A portfolio that demonstrates:
    • End-to-end product design work (from research → flow → UI)
    • Experience leading or conducting user research
    • Ability to translate insights into elegant design solutions
    • Proven experience designing for mobile platforms, with a deep understanding of mobile UX best practices and constraints.
  • Strong skills in interaction design, visual design, prototyping, and information architecture.
  • Experience designing and conducting research studies, synthesizing insights, and influencing product decisions.
  • High proficiency in Figma and modern design and prototyping workflows.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ills; you can explain design rationale clearly and inspire buy-in.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
